release notes for maven 3.0.3 - Maven 3.0.3 – Mave

来源:中国日报网 2025-12-18 19:07:18
  • weixin
  • weibo
  • qqzone
分享到微信
zgrbdmbappqwuiegfesdjfhmbwjhrbewj

Maven3.0.3–Maven:构建世界的基石,一次里程碑式的进化

在浩瀚的软件开发领域,构建工具扮?演着至关重要的角色。它们如同工程师手中的精密仪器,将零散的代码转化为稳定、可靠的应用程序。而Maven,作为Java生态中最具影响力的?构建工具之一,其每一次的迭代都牵动着无数开发者的心。今天,我们聚焦于Maven3.0.3的发布——一个承载着革新与飞跃的版?本,它不仅是对前代产品的?优化升级,更是一次对项目构建理念的深刻重塑。

一、破茧成蝶:Maven3.0.3的诞生背景与核心理念

Maven3.0.0的发布本身就是一次颠覆性的变革,它引入了全新的模型,为Maven的未来发展奠定了坚实的基础。而Maven3.0.3,正是在此?基础上,进一步打磨、完善,将Maven的强大能力推向新的高度。理解Maven3.0.3的价值,首先需要回顾其核心理念:声明式构建。

与命令式构建工具不同,Maven鼓励开发者通过描述项目的结构、依赖关系和构建过程,而不是编写具体的构建脚本。这种声明式的方式,极大地提高了项目的可移植性、可维护性和标准化程度。

Maven3.0.3在这一理念上做得更加出色。它不仅仅是修复了3.0.0版本中的一些bug,更重要的是,它在性能、稳定性和易用性方面进行了显著的提升。这使得Maven3.0.3成为一个更加可靠、高效的构建伙伴,能够更好地应对日益复杂和快速变化的软件开发需求。

二、性能的翅膀:效率的飞跃,构建时间的缩短

在快节奏的现代开发环境中,构建时间的长短直接影响着开发效率和团队的响应速度。Maven3.0.3在性能优化方面付出了巨大的努力,为开发者带来了更短的构建时间,更流畅的开发体验。

1.并行构建的强化:多核处理器的潜能释放

Maven3.0.0引入了并行构建的能力,允许Maven同时执行多个任务。Maven3.0.3在此基础上,进一步优化了并行构建的调度算法和资源管理,使其更加智能和高效。这意味着,如果你拥有一个多核处理器,Maven3.0.3能够更有效地利用这些核心,将原本需要数分钟的构建时间缩短到几秒或几十秒。

想象一下,一个庞大的多模块项目,原本需要依次构建数十个子模块,耗时良久。在Maven3.0.3的并行构建加持下,许多独立的模块可以同时被编译、测试、打包,极大地缩短了整体构建周期。这对于需要频繁进行集成和部署的敏捷开发团队来说,无疑是一个巨大?的福音。

每一次提交代码后,都能快速获得反馈,从而加速迭代和交付。

2.缓存机制的优化:重复构建的“加速器”

Maven的依赖管理和构建缓存是其高效的另一大秘诀。Maven3.0.3对本地仓库的读写操作进行了优化,减少了不必要的I/O开销。它对构建过程中产生的中间文件和产物的缓存策略也进行了调整,使得在进行增量构建时,能够更准确地判断哪些文件需要重新构建,哪些可以复用。

例如,当你修改了一个类文件,Maven3.0.3能够更精准地识别出受影响的编译任务,只重新编译那些真正需要更新的代码,而无需重新编译整个项目。这种“只做必要之事”的精细化管理,在大型项目中尤为显著,能够为开发者节省大量宝贵的时间,让他们更专注于核心的开发工作。

3.插件执行的效率提升:精简的流水线

Maven的核心功能通过插件实现。Maven3.0.3在其插件执行引擎方面也进行了优化,减少了插件之间的不必要交互和通信开销。一些低效的插件执行模式被改进,使得插件能够更直接、更高效地完成其任务。

Maven3.0.3还可能引入了一些新的API或改进了现有API,使得插件开发者能够编写出更高效、更具表现力的插件。这不仅提升了Maven本身的使用效率,也为整个Maven生态系统的健康发展注入了新的活力。

三、稳固的基石:稳定性的?提升与可靠性的保障

对于任何一个工具来说,稳定性都是其生命线。Maven3.0.3在此方面同样表现出色,它在之前的版本基础上,修复了大量的bug,提升了整体的可靠性。

1.Bug的修复与边界情况的处理:减少意外的发生

软件开发过程中,bug是不可避免的。Maven3.0.3的发布,意味着大量的已知问题得到了解决。这些bug可能涉及依赖冲突的?解析、多模块项目的构建顺序、插件的兼容性,甚至是Maven核心的内存泄漏等。通过对这些问题的修复,Maven3.0.3变得更加健壮,能够更稳定地处理各种复杂的?构建场景,减少了因构建工具本身问题导致的开发中断和延误。

2.线程安全与并发处理的增强:应对复杂场景

随着并行构建能力的增强,线程安全和并发处理的健壮性变得尤为重要。Maven3.0.3在这方面进行了细致的打磨,确保在多线程环境下,Maven能够正确、可靠地执行任务,避免出现数据竞争、死锁等问题。这为开发者在构建大型、复杂的项目时提供了坚实的安全感。

3.更好的?错误报告与诊断:定位问题的“侦探”

当构建过程中出现问题时,清晰、准确的错误报告是开发者排查问题的关键。Maven3.0.3在错误报告方面也可能有所改进,提供更详细的错误信息、更明确的错误原因定位,甚至给出可能的解决方案建议。这使得开发者能够更快地找出问题所在,并采取相应的措施,从而提高解决问题的效率。

(未完待续)

Maven3.0.3–Maven:革新不止,易用性与生态的持续演进

在第一部分,我们深入探讨了Maven3.0.3在性能与稳定性方面带来的显著提升,如同为项目构建注入了澎湃的动力,并筑牢了坚实的根基。Maven3.0.3的?魅力远不止于此。它在易用性、生态系统以及对现代开发实践的?支持方面,也展现出了令人瞩目的进步,进一步巩固了其作为项目构建领域领军者的地位。

四、灵动的双手:易用性的提升与开发者体验的优化

对于开发者而言,一个直观、易用的工具能够极大地减轻学习成本和日常操作的负担。Maven3.0.3在易用性方面也进行了多项改进,让开发者能够更轻松地驾驭这个强大的工具。

1.更简洁的命令行接口与更友好的输出:沟通的无障碍

Maven的命令行接口(CLI)是开发者与其交互的主要方式。Maven3.0.3可能在CLI的?设计上进行了一些优化,使其更加直观和易于理解。例如,更清晰的命令参数、更人性化的?选项提示,都能让新接触Maven的开发者更快地上手。

Maven的构建输出?信息也至关重要。Maven3.0.3可能在日志输出方面进行了改进,让输出信息更加精炼、有条理,关键信息(如错误、警告、成功信息)更加醒目。这使得开发者在查看构建日志时,能够迅速抓住重点,快速定位问题或确认构建状态,而不是被大量的?冗余信息淹没。

2.默认行为的优化与配置的简化:开箱即用的便捷

Maven3.0.3在一些默认配置和行为上可能进行了优化,使其在更多场景下能够实现“开箱即用”。例如,对于一些常见的项目类型,Maven3.0.3可能能够提供更智能的默认配置,减少了开发者手动进行繁琐配置的需要。

Maven3.0.3可能还改进了其配置文件(如settings.xml)的?解析和管理机制,使其更加灵活和易于配置。这为开发者在不同环境(如本地开发、CI/CD服务器)之间切换项目配置提供了便?利。

3.更好的IDE集成支持:无缝的开发流程

集成开发环境(IDE)是开发者日常工作的核心。Maven3.0.3的发布,通常会伴随着对主流IDE(如IntelliJIDEA,Eclipse)的更好支持。这意味着,IDE能够更准确地理解Maven项目的结构、依赖关系和构建生命周期,从而提供更顺畅的开发体验。

例如,IDE能够更精确地识别Maven项目的模块,更智能地处理依赖的导入和导?出,更快速地触发Maven的构建或清理操作。这种IDE与Maven的深度集成,能够极大地提高开发效率,让开发者更专注于编写代码,而不是被构建工具的集成问题所困扰。

五、繁茂的?生态:插件的更新与社区的活力

Maven的强大之处,很大程度上在于其丰富而活跃的插件生态系统。Maven3.0.3的发布,不仅是核心本身的进步,也为整个生态系统的发展注入了新的活力。

1.插件兼容性的提升:旧爱新欢的和谐共存

对于一个成熟的工具来说,保持与现有插件的兼容性至关重要。Maven3.0.3在设计上,努力保持与主流Maven插?件的良好兼容。这意味着,开发者可以继续使用他们熟悉的、经过验证的插件,而无需担心因为升级Maven版本而导致插件失效。

Maven3.0.3也可能提供了一些新的API或扩展点,鼓励插件开发者进行创新,开发出更强大、更具针对性的插件。这使得Maven的功能能够不断地扩展和丰富,以适应不断变化的开发需求。

2.新插件的涌现与现有插件的优化:功能的无限可能

随着Maven3.0.3的发布,社区中可能会涌现出一些针对新版本优化或新增功能的插件。这些插件可能专注于提升特定领域的构建效率,如代码质量检测、安全漏洞扫描、Docker镜像构建等。

现有的流行插件也可能在新版本发布后进行更新,以充分利用Maven3.0.3提供的性能优势和新特性。例如,一个用于部署的插件,在Maven3.0.3的并?行构建下,可能能够更快速地将多个应用模块部署到服务器。

3.社区的参与与反馈:共同塑造的未来

Maven的成功离不开其庞大而活跃的社区。Maven3.0.3的发布,是社区成员共同努力的结果,也预示着社区将继续积极地参与到Maven的发展中来。开发者的反馈、bug报告、新功能的建议,都将是Maven未来版本迭代的重要依据。

这种开放、协作的社区模式,是Maven能够保持领先地位的关键。随着Maven3.0.3的普及,我们有理由相信,Maven的生态系统将更加繁荣,为开发者提供更强大、更灵活的项目构建解决方案。

六、展望未来:Maven3.0.3在现代软件开发中的意义

Maven3.0.3的发布,不仅仅是一次技术更新,它更代表着项目构建工具朝着更高效、更稳定、更易用的方向发展。在日益复杂和快速变化的软件开发浪潮中,Maven3.0.3提供了坚实的支撑:

提升开发效率:更短的构建时间、更流畅的IDE集成,让开发者能够将更多精力投入到创新和编码中。保障项目质量:增强的稳定性和可靠性,减少了因构建问题引入的错误,为交付高质量软件奠定基础。促进团队协作:标准化的构建流程和声明式配置,使得团队成员之间更容易理解和协作,减少了“在我机器上能运行”的尴尬。

赋能复杂项目:对多模块项目、大型项目的出色支持,使得构建和管理复杂的?软件系统成为可能。拥抱前沿技术:活跃的?插件生态,能够帮助开发者轻松集成各种前沿技术,如容器化、微服务等。

总而言之,Maven3.0.3–Maven,它不仅仅是一个版本号,更是项目构建领域的一次重要里程?碑。它以其卓越的性能、稳固的?稳定性、友好的易用性以及蓬勃发展的?生态,继续引领着软件开发世界的构建潮流。对于任何一个重视效率、质量和协作的开发团队而言,升级到Maven3.0.3,都将是一次明智而富有成效的投资。

它将帮助你更轻松地驾驭复杂项目,更快速地响应市场?变化,最终在激烈的技术竞争中,赢得先机。

【责任编辑:张鸥】
中国日报网版权说明:凡注明来源为“中国日报网:XXX(署名)”,除与中国日报网签署内容授权协议的网站外,其他任何网站或单位未经允许禁止转载、使用,违者必究。如需使用,请与010-84883777联系;凡本网注明“来源:XXX(非中国日报网)”的作品,均转载自其它媒体,目的在于传播更多信息,其他媒体如需转载,请与稿件来源方联系,如产生任何问题与本网无关。
版权保护:本网登载的内容(包括文字、图片、多媒体资讯等)版权属中国日报网(中报国际文化传媒(北京)有限公司)独家所有使用。 未经中国日报网事先协议授权,禁止转载使用。给中国日报网提意见:rxxd@chinadaily.com.cn
×
Sitemap

九游会j9老哥

和顺科技:公司碳纤维项目现已进行碳化设备的升温试车准备工作
明尊

商务部表示,将与相关部门合作,支持上海更好地协调货物贸易、服务贸易和数字贸易这三大支柱产业。

「活动」首次登录送19元红包

4.5MB
版本V4.9.6
下载辣妞范啪啪啪安装你想要的应用 更方便 更快捷 发现更多
喜欢 87%好评(6人)
评论 2
商务部表示,将与相关部门合作,支持上海更好地协调货物贸易、服务贸易和数字贸易这三大支柱产业。截图0 商务部表示,将与相关部门合作,支持上海更好地协调货物贸易、服务贸易和数字贸易这三大支柱产业。截图1 商务部表示,将与相关部门合作,支持上海更好地协调货物贸易、服务贸易和数字贸易这三大支柱产业。截图2 商务部表示,将与相关部门合作,支持上海更好地协调货物贸易、服务贸易和数字贸易这三大支柱产业。截图3 商务部表示,将与相关部门合作,支持上海更好地协调货物贸易、服务贸易和数字贸易这三大支柱产业。截图4
详细信息
  • 软件大小: 2.97MB
  • 最后更新: 2025-12-18 19:07:18
  • 最新版本: V3.7.7
  • 文件格式: apk
  • 应用分类:ios-Android ??水门帮鸣??????????人自慰???
  • 使用语言: 中文
  • : 需要联网
  • 系统要求: 5.41以上
应用介绍
一,jmcomic漫画???♂网页???♀版入门????????扒开大乳揉捏玩???♂???弄爽到失?????禁动漫
二,XXNX?18?美国,巨大黑??又?大又???♂?粗又长
三,国产???高潮免费,极品嫩模啪啪喷水??久久爱一区二区??
四,成人影视???做受9幺,all???♂空被绑在?笼???♀子里
五,一边舌吻一边????做太爽了???♂,丰满老师?自慰91Porn???♂?
六,小樱被?卡卡西囚禁的??????背景??????故事,??♀??X?XXX日本A片
七,?中?国X?XhD
【联系九游会j9老哥】
客服热线:139-281-646
加载更多
版本更新
V4.3.3
二人造孩子全程不盖被子

章?子怡???????三级露全乳视?频类似软件

猜你喜欢

包含 饿了么 的应用集
评论
  • 山河智能:截至2025年10月31日收盘,九游会j9老哥持有人数198433户 1天前
    城楼网|房企债券融资回暖 单月融资512.4亿元增长76.9%
  • 马来西亚林吉特兑美元升至逾一年最强水平 受经济增长前景提振 1天前
    清水源龙虎榜数据(11月7日)
  • “禁令实施两年来日本水产品首次对华出口”,外交部回应 2天前
    盈建科:截至10月31日股东总户数为11258户
  • 印度配送平台Swiggy批准通过QIP募资1000亿卢比 1天前
    WWDC“入场券”明年2月6日开启:获奖开发者分享他们的故事
  • 蚂蚁重押20万亿医疗赛道 4天前
    清新环境:提名王志轩先生、谢广明先生为第六届董事会独立董事候选人
  • 长江有色:7日锌价上涨 高价锌锭依旧无人问津 2天前
    ST起步连收4个涨停板
  • 潍柴动力11月7日大宗交易成交551.75万元 8天前
    外汇局局长朱鹤新会见橡树资本联席创始人兼联席董事长霍华德?马克斯
  • 外汇交易员面临2005年以来最糟年份 美国政府停摆雪上加霜 7天前
    利好来了!刚刚,国办重磅发布!信息量很大
  • 巴菲特也“中招”,伯克希尔公司紧急澄清!发生了什么? 9天前
    沪指4000点上方整固,机构:慢牛持续,券商值得更多关注和仓位配置!券商ETF(512000)规模首次突破400亿元
  • 深天马A:截至2025年10月31日公司股东户数为71927户 3天前
    A股调研潮起 :科技主线热度不减 半导体、高端制造成焦点
Sitemap